Let me talk about my opinion (it only represents my personal opinion, you are right). First of all, I don't like the setting of multi-player protagonist group + live broadcast. I prefer to focus on the protagonist's path of slowly developing one step at a time. It is unobtrusive and the supporting characters have their own personalities. They do not affect or have little impact on the protagonist. This can be seen from the poaching of young friends and young Gilas. Without live broadcast, there will be less things. The second is the multi-feature settings. I also have some problems with this setting. Originally, the one-baby-one-special setting was to give a Pokémon a different path, like light/heavy metal. Increased variety in the Pokémon world and battles. Now a Pokémon can have multiple characteristics and can follow multiple paths together, which reduces the uniqueness of Pokémon and increases the difficulty of writing, because the opponent in a subsequent high-level battle will definitely also have a variety of characteristics, not to mention that there will be more uncertainty in doubles, and writing errors will increase. I have doubts about whether the author can grasp it well Then there is the issue of parents, twin kings and younger sister. As for my sister, it doesn't matter if some people don't like me, so I won't talk about it. I understand that the author wants to create an independent protagonist, but the setting of two kings of parents is destined to bring disaster to the protagonist. It is not as good as the setting of an orphan who wants to climb high, which can better reflect his independence. Finally, there is the elf team setting. I hope the author can set the balance of the team well. The word "Vulcan" represents the pinnacle of this road. An excellent trainer should have one or even several mature battle systems, such as "balanced attack" or pure output violent aesthetics. If you can't rely solely on race to determine your strength, you might as well read Goldfinger. On the issue of mythical beasts, I am undecided and will not comment. The above are my personal opinions and views. If there is a problem, you are right.

I read Chapter 90 and it was pretty good. The plot design and characterization are both good, but the "sense of destiny" is too strong. Heaven's proud son, God's chosen one, God's destiny... Everything is the best arrangement, the most special elves, the most suitable training environment, the strongest backstage relationship... At first, I thought it was a story about a rise from a humble family, but later I found out that it was not. Then, I thought it was a story about a nobleman's self-improvement, but later I found out that was not the case. Of course, this does not mean that you have to abandon your family background and work hard on your own to be successful. Not using resources when they are available is an idea only a child would have. Just... How do I put it? It's just a little... Too smooth! Yes, it's just too smooth! In the primary selection of elves, the elves with the best talents are waiting, which is quite reasonable. The extremely talented "reform-through-labor prisoner" elf was inexplicably promoted immediately by a "big brother" whom he had only met once. The "re-education-through-labor prisoner" who was originally quite individual suddenly became the licking dog of the protagonist elf... Which is a bit inconsistent. The super genius elf who accidentally ate the Stone of Immutability stayed in the guard room of the Elf Sanctuary for a year. There were so many people coming and going, and he immediately took a liking to the protagonist and wanted to follow him... Then it happened that the protagonist had the ability to deal with the influence of the Stone of Immutability, and he happened to have an acquaintance, so he was sent directly to the army for special training... I think the protagonist's domineering spirit is a bit too obvious, right? Overall, this book is really well written! It just goes so smoothly, as if everything has been arranged, whatever you do will be achieved, you will meet noble people when you go out, and whatever you lack will be made up for...
